Text based filtering.

Hello All,

I have a table like this,

 

IndexProductValue
1BikeGreen
2BikeYellow
3BikeGreen
4BikeGreen
5BikeRed
6ClothingRed
7ClothingGreen
8ClothingRed
9ClothingYellow
10ClothingRed
11AccessoriesGreen
12AccessoriesRed
13AccessoriesGreen
14AccessoriesYellow
15AccessoriesGreen

 

I want to create a measure which count all the Green for product "Bike".

 

At last I want to have a bar chart, where axis is Product and value is Divide("Number of Green"/("Number of Yellow"+"Number of Red"))

 

Thanks in advance. 

 

 

1 ACCEPTED SOLUTION
Fowmy
Super User
Super User

@NithinBN 

Can you check this measure:

Measure = 
VAR Green = 
CALCULATE(
    COUNTROWS(Table1),
    Table1[Value]= "Green"
)
VAR YellowRed = 
CALCULATE(
    COUNTROWS(Table1),
    Table1[Value] = "Yellow" || Table1[Value] = "Red"
)
RETURN
DIVIDE(
    Green,
    YellowRed
)

@Fowmy : how to split this based on "Product"?

@NithinBN 

In a bar or column chart, keep the Product on the Axis and Measure on the Value
